Which kernel version do you need ?
We asked for feedback around newer kernel on the list, but lack of
feedback so nothing really pushed to mirror.centos.org, but here are the
last kernel we built for armhfp/armv7 :
http://armv7.dev.centos.org/repodir/arm-kernels/

The goal was to use the same LTS kernel (so 4.4.x when discussed) across
AltArch (when not using the distro one, which - for armhfp - doesn't work)
You can find for example
http://armv7.dev.centos.org/repodir/arm-kernels/4.4.14-201/ (but now I
see that on
http://mirror.centos.org/altarch/7/experimental/x86_64/Packages/ there
were other ones, like  4.4.22-201, which I just submitted to the armhfp
builders, so will appear later)
